服务器下载超时时间优化技巧及实践方法分享
本文将围绕服务器下载超时时间优化技巧及实践方法分享展开,一共包括以下四个方面:1、理解超时时间及其影响;2、扫描网络瓶颈并有效解决;3、配置服务器下载时间和连接数;4、应对网络拥堵。通过实践操作,本文将帮助读者有效提升服务器下载速度,为业务运营和用户体验提供更好的支持。
1、理解超时时间及其影响
超时时间是指客户端向服务器发出请求后,等待服务器响应的时间。如果服务器未能在规定时间(默认为30秒)内响应,客户端会自动中止链接并提示“下载超时”。超时时间过短会导致下载任务频繁失败,而过长则不利于追踪问题及时解决。因此,优化超时时间可以使服务器在更合理的时间段内响应下载请求,减少下载失败率。同时,超时时间也会受到网络环境和服务器性能的影响。网络拥堵和不稳定的连接会导致超时时间增加,而服务器性能不足则可能无法做出及时有效的响应。因此,合理调整超时时间需要综合考虑网络和服务器两方面的情况。
针对以上影响,可以通过以下措施进行优化:
2、扫描网络瓶颈并有效解决
网络瓶颈是指网络上的瓶颈点,即由于带宽、路由、传输等问题导致网络拥堵,影响网络通信的问题。网络瓶颈会影响下载速度和质量,进而影响超时时间。为此,需要对网络状况进行分析,找到并解决网络瓶颈。具体方法如下:
1)使用一些网络监测工具来检测网络的瓶颈,例如:Traceroute、Ping、MTR等;
2)深入分析瓶颈原因,通过优化服务端网络参数,调整物理连接和升级网络设备等方法解决;
3)合理分流网关,加速较高访问的流量。
3、配置服务器下载时间和连接数
合理的下载时间和连接数可以有效提高超时时间。如果下载时间太短,会导致下载不完整;如果连接数太少,则无法最大利用带宽进行下载。以下是一些配置建议:1)针对不同的网络环境和下载任务,可以设置不同的下载时间。一般情况下,下载文件较小,建议将下载时间调整到10s左右。对于较大的文件,可以将下载时间适当延长;
2)选择合适的并发连接数。如果下载的网络条件稳定,建议将并发下载线程数设为8-10个;如果网络不稳定,可以将并发下载数降低以减少网络负担。
4、应对网络拥堵
网络拥堵可能是网络瓶颈的一个表现,但它的影响更加普遍和严重。以下是一些有效应对网络拥堵的方法:1)网卡绑定技术:通过多个网卡的绑定,来增加服务器网卡的容量和负载能力,进而提升服务器的并发处理能力,并减少服务器超时等情况的发生;
2)网址切换技术:通过提供多个网址或多个服务器地址,将负载分流至不同的服务器上,避免单一服务器的过载问题;
3)使用缓存技术:缓存可以在短时间内快速响应重复的请求,这有助于减少对服务器的请求压力。
总结:
本文从超时时间对下载速度的影响,网络瓶颈的解决,配置服务器下载时间和连接数,应对网络拥堵四个方面对服务器下载超时时间优化技巧和实践方法进行了详细介绍。希望这些方法能够帮助运维人员有效解决下载超时的问题,增强服务器稳定性和性能,提供更好的用户体验。
扫描二维码推送至手机访问。
版权声明:本文由ntptimeserver.com原创发布,如需转载请注明出处。